    Many thanks for vive support Ralf. been waiting for this. may i ask, is there an ideal resolution that games should be set to to use it best for vive in full 3d and or in theatre mode?

    #101676
    Ralf
    Keymaster

    For full VR choose a 5:4 or 4:3 resolution. 1280×1024 looks pretty nice usually while still being fast. If your PC can handle it for a game at 45fps minimum, choose 1600×1200. The higher the better, but you need to make sure that 45fps are maintained on Vive. The Rift is more forgiving in this regard.

    For Virtual Cinema Mode personally I would use a 16:10 res if possible (e.g. 1600×1024), definitely some wide screen res.
